Comparing the Panasonic Lumix DC-G9 and Sony Cyber-shot DSC-RX100 II: An Expert Analysis for Discerning Photographers

In the highly competitive camera market, selecting gear that aligns closely with your photographic discipline, workflow, and budget demands a nuanced understanding of each model’s capabilities and compromises. This appraisal undertakes an exhaustive, side-by-side comparison of two markedly different cameras - the Panasonic Lumix DC-G9, a flagship Micro Four Thirds (MFT) professional mirrorless system, and the Sony Cyber-shot DSC-RX100 II, a large-sensor compact with notable advancements over its predecessor. Both cameras offer 20-megapixel sensors but diverge extensively in design, target use cases, and technological ambitions.

Having personally tested both models in diverse real-world scenarios over multiple years, this article leverages hands-on experience combined with methodical technical evaluation to inform photographers seeking clarity on these popular but distinct platforms. The discussion evaluates sensor technology, image quality, autofocus, video, ergonomics, and genre-specific usage before providing nuanced recommendations.

A Tale of Two Cameras: Design Philosophies and Physical Characteristics

At first glance, these cameras epitomize divergent design ideologies catering to fundamentally different photographic approaches. The Panasonic G9 embodies a robust, DSLR-style mirrorless body optimized for professional use, featuring comprehensive manual controls and environmental sealing, while the Sony RX100 II is a pocketable compact optimized for portability and spontaneity despite a substantial 1-inch sensor.

Panasonic G9 vs Sony RX100 II size comparison

Ergonomics and Handling

  • Panasonic G9: Dimensions measuring approximately 137x97x92 mm and a weight of 658 grams contribute to confident, stable shooting with substantial grip real estate for larger hands and prolonged usage. The inclusion of a top LCD display, fully articulated 3-inch touchscreen, and dedicated manual dials for exposure parameters reinforces professional usability. The camera's magnesium alloy chassis and weather sealing reassure reliability in challenging environments.

  • Sony RX100 II: Ultra-compact build (102x58x38 mm) and a lightweight 281 grams make it eminently pocketable. Despite the smaller form factor, the tactile response is commendable for a compact; the lens barrel zoom ring and control ring facilitate intuitive operation. The tilting 3-inch screen with “Xtra Fine WhiteMagic TFT” technology enhances outdoor visibility but lacks touch responsiveness, limiting some interface fluidity.

Panasonic G9 vs Sony RX100 II top view buttons comparison

Control Layout and Interface

The G9’s top-panel LCD and an array of customizable buttons afford direct adjustments without menu diving, critical for quick adaptability in fast-paced shoots. RX100 II’s controls are necessarily simplified, relying on a mode dial and fewer dedicated buttons, which may constrain rapid parameter changes during complex shoots.

Dissecting the Sensors: Image Quality, Dynamic Range, and Low-Light Performance

Sensor choice invariably influences the camera’s imaging DNA. Both cameras employ backlit CMOS sensors with roughly 20 effective megapixels, but with pronounced differences in size and technology affecting resolution, noise levels, and tonal gradation.

Panasonic G9 vs Sony RX100 II sensor size comparison

Sensor Size and Resolution

  • Panasonic G9 (Four Thirds 17.3 x 13 mm): The larger chip area (approx. 224.9 mm²) balances high resolution with excellent noise characteristics for its class. The absence of an anti-aliasing filter enhances micro-contrast and image sharpness, lending greater detail retrieval, particularly beneficial for landscape and studio photography.

  • Sony RX100 II (1-inch 13.2 x 8.8 mm): While smaller (approx. 116.2 mm²), the 1-inch sensor still surpasses typical compacts, enabling superior image quality over smartphones or fixed-lens compacts. An AA filter is present to mitigate moiré but slightly softens fine detail. The maximum aperture ranges from f/1.8 to f/4.9, impacting depth of field and low-light threshold.

Dynamic Range and Color Depth

Sony’s sensor delivers about 12.4 stops of dynamic range per DXOMark data, commendable for a compact sensor, though trailing behind the Four Thirds sensor in the G9 platform family, which historically achieves >13 stops in RAW outputs. This broader tonal latitude translates into more forgiving highlight and shadow retention in the G9.

Color depth advantages in G9 allow for richer gradients, crucial for genres demanding subtle fidelity such as portraiture and landscape. The RX100 II’s color rendering is pleasing but more limited in latitude, indicating less headroom for post-processing flexibility.

Low-Light Sensitivity

  • G9’s higher native ISO range (200 to 25600) outperforms the RX100 II’s 160 to 12800 limit, with cleaner noise profiles up to ISO 3200 – 6400, relevant for indoor event coverage or astrophotography. RX100 II’s lower DXO low-light ISO score (~483 vs. Panasonic’s higher practical ISO capacity) suggests more evident luminance noise and reduced color accuracy at elevated ISOs.

Autofocus Systems Put to the Test: Speed, Accuracy, and Tracking

For photographers relying on swift, precise focus acquisition - especially for wildlife, sports, and street - autofocus capability can make or break the experience.

Panasonic G9 Autofocus:

The G9 employs a contrast-detection based system with 225 selectable focus points, supplemented by DFD (Depth From Defocus) technology optimized for Micro Four Thirds, delivering rapid focus acquisition and consistent subject tracking. Real-world testing evidences:

  • Reliable face and eye detection, though animal eye detection is absent - a limitation for specialized wildlife use.
  • Continuous AF tracking at high burst rates sustains sharpness on unpredictable moving subjects.
  • Focus bracketing and focus stacking utilities permit creative exploration in macro and studio scenarios.

Sony RX100 II Autofocus:

The RX100 II’s contrast-detection AF with 25 focus points offers sufficient accuracy for casual shooting but lacks the sprawling coverage or hybrid phase-detection sensors found in later models. A few critical considerations include:

  • Limited face detection efficacy under lower light.
  • Slower autofocus cycle compared to the G9, noticeable in dynamic or low-light conditions.
  • Manual focus options are accessible but lack the tactile precision or assistive magnification of larger mirrorless bodies.

Viewing Systems and User Interface: Composing with Confidence

Composing images benefits vastly from viewfinder quality and screen versatility - areas where these cameras again demonstrate distinct priorities.

Panasonic G9 vs Sony RX100 II Screen and Viewfinder comparison

Panasonic G9:

  • 3-inch fully articulating 1040k-dot touchscreen affords flexible angles for creative framing and self-portrait compositions.
  • An exceptional 3.68 M-dot OLED electronic viewfinder with 0.83x magnification delivers an expansive, nearly lag-free, and bright view, essential in bright sunlight or fast action photography.
  • Touch AF and menu navigation enhance workflow fluidity, especially vital for pro users juggling shutter speed, aperture, and ISO live.

Sony RX100 II:

  • Fixed tilting 3-inch screen with slightly higher 1229k-dot resolution lacks touch input, reducing interactive control options.
  • No built-in EVF, though optional add-on electronic viewfinders are available, implying some sacrifice in viewfinder convenience and eye-level usability.
  • Interface is simple but may feel restrictive for power users due to fewer hardware controls and more menu-driven adjustments.

Lens Ecosystem and Compatibility: Flexibility Versus Convenience

The fundamental distinction of lens interchangeability starkly favors the Panasonic G9 for versatility but with considerations for system complexity and investment.

Panasonic G9 and Micro Four Thirds Lenses

  • Access to an extensive pool of 107 native lenses plus third-party options, ranging from ultra-wide primes and macro lenses to super-telephoto zooms, facilitates tailored optics for nearly any genre.
  • The 2.1x crop factor requires investment in focal lengths accordingly; however, this multiplier extends telephoto reach appealing to wildlife and sports photographers.
  • Optical and in-body stabilization synergize effectively for sharper handheld shooting.

Sony RX100 II Lens

  • A fixed 28-100mm equivalent F1.8-4.9 zoom lens balances versatility with minimal bulk. The fast f/1.8 aperture on the wide end enables a shallow depth of field and better low-light performance.
  • However, the inability to swap lenses limits optical adaptability, especially for specialized applications demanding macro, ultra-wide, or super-telephoto perspectives.

Burst Shooting, Buffer Depth, and Continuous Performance

Rapid consecutive shooting is a cornerstone for sports, wildlife, and event photographers.

  • Panasonic G9: Tops at 20 fps burst with continuous autofocus, enabled by a powerful processor and UHS-II dual card slots supporting swift data writing, facilitating long buffer depth for RAW and JPEG images. This capability dramatically enhances capture rate reliability in action sequences.
  • Sony RX100 II: Offers 10 fps burst rate, admirable for a compact but with a more limited buffer and slower UHS-I card support, potentially affecting sustained shot sequences.

Build Quality, Weather Sealing, and Durability

For professional and outdoor photographers who regularly encounter adverse conditions, robustness is paramount.

  • Panasonic G9: Constructed with a magnesium alloy body and comprehensive weather sealing, offering resistance against dust, moisture, and light freezing conditions. Such durability supports prolonged field use in unpredictable climates with diminished risk.
  • Sony RX100 II: Lacks environmental sealing and features a polycarbonate shell. While rugged for a compact camera, it requires greater care to avoid damage from elements or rough handling.

Video Capabilities: Recording Performance and Multimedia Features

Video recording remains an increasingly important criterion for hybrid shooters and content creators.

  • Panasonic G9: Records UHD 4K at 60p with 150 Mbps bitrate in MP4 format, supplemented by advanced features such as 4K/6K photo modes, high-quality linear PCM audio, microphone/headphone jacks, and built-in 5-axis sensor stabilization for smooth handheld footage. These attributes provide a semi-professional video toolkit.
  • Sony RX100 II: Limited to Full HD 1080p at 60 fps in MPEG-4 and AVCHD formats. It lacks 4K capabilities, external microphone/headphone support, and sophisticated stabilization beyond optical lens-shift. Adequate for casual video but insufficient for serious production work.

Battery Life and Storage Options: Practical Considerations

  • G9: Rated for approximately 400 shots per charge, utilizing the robust DMW-BLF19 battery. Dual UHS-II SD card slots enable both overflow and backup options crucial for reliability in professional workflows.
  • RX100 II: Yields around 350 shots per charge with the smaller NP-BX1 battery. Single card slot supports SD and proprietary Memory Stick formats, limiting redundancy but adequate for casual shooting.

Specialized Photography Use Cases: Performance Across Genres

Diving deeper into real-world application across multiple photographic disciplines highlights differential strengths.

Portrait Photography

  • The Panasonic G9 excels with superior eye-detection autofocus, shallow depth-of-field capabilities supported by compatible fast lenses, and accurate skin tones thanks to wider color gamut and 10-bit processing (via firmware and post).
  • RX100 II delivers pleasing portraits with smooth bokeh at its widest aperture (f/1.8), but limited control over depth and lower dynamic range constrain highlight retention in challenging lighting.

Landscape Photography

  • G9’s high-resolution sensor, excellent dynamic range, and weather sealing make it a perennial choice. Wide-angle MFT lenses with zero distortion and focus bracketing enable intricate detail-rich compositions.
  • RX100 II’s compact form supports portability but compromises on sensor size and lacks weather resistance – trade-offs for field durability and image quality under demanding conditions.

Wildlife and Sports Photography

  • The G9’s 20 fps burst rate, expansive autofocus coverage, and telephoto lens compatibility (plus image stabilization) permit confident capture of fast-moving subjects at distance.
  • RX100 II’s slower AF and limited zoom range hamper utility for distant subjects, while smaller buffer and narrow control surface restrict frantic shooting scenarios.

Street Photography

  • RX100 II’s compact, quiet demeanor and fast lens confer discreet shooting in urban environments. The touchscreen absence is notable but manual controls are logically arranged.
  • The G9 offers unparalleled control but at a size and weight disadvantage that potentially disrupts candid street shooting fluidity.

Macro Photography

  • Panasonic offers focus stacking and bracketing alongside precise manual focus support, essential for detailed macro work.
  • Sony’s fixed lens limits close-focus capabilities to its minimum 5-cm distance without additional tools like extension tubes.

Night and Astrophotography

  • G9’s higher ISO performance and sensor stabilization support cleaner long exposures with less noise.
  • RX100 II struggles beyond ISO 3200 with noise becoming prominent; absence of bulb mode or manual video exposure limits astrophotography potential.

Travel and Everyday Photography

  • RX100 II’s compactness, light weight, and flexible zoom range favor casual travel shooting and everyday carry.
  • G9 suits dedicated travel photographers valuing image quality, resilience, and feature-rich operation despite bulkiness.

Overall Performance Analysis and Scoring

Based on cumulative testing across image quality, usability, autofocus, video, and durability, the G9 outperforms in every professional category but demands a financial and ergonomic commitment. Conversely, the RX100 II serves admirably as an advanced compact, excelling in portability and decent image production for enthusiasts on the move or with constrained budgets.
